Abstract

Skin lightening additives and skin lightening compositions having at least one of a heterosubstituted, saturated or unsaturated aliphatic acid are described. The compositions are suitable for topical application and comprise ricinoleic acid.

         52 . A method for lightening skin comprising the steps of:
 (a) identifying skin in need of lightening   (b) contacting the skin with a composition comprising ricinoleic acid; and   (c) lightening skin,   wherein the composition lightens skin with ricinoleic acid and the composition is an emulsion.   
     
     
         53 . The method for lightening skin according to  claim 52  wherein the composition further comprises 12-hydroxystearic acid, niacinamide or both. 
     
     
         54 . The method for lightening skin according to  claim 52  wherein the composition further comprises octylmethoxycinnamate, avobenzophenone, or both. 
     
     
         55 . The method for lightening skin according to  claim 52  wherein the composition further comprises a resorcinol, retinoid or both. 
     
     
         56 . The method for lightening skin according to  claim 52  wherein the composition further comprises zinc oxide, zinc pyrithione or both. 
     
     
         57 . The method for lightening skin according to  claim 52  wherein the composition further comprises phenoxyethanol. 
     
     
         58 . The method for lightening skin according to  claim 52  wherein the composition further comprises conjugated linoleic acid, petroselinic acid or both. 
     
     
         59 . The method for lightening skin according to  claim 52  wherein the composition comprises from about 0.001 to 15% by weight ricinoleic acid. 
     
     
         60 . The method for lightening skin according to  claim 52  wherein the composition further comprises stearic acid. 
     
     
         61 . The method for lightening skin according to  claim 52  wherein the composition further comprises salicylic acid.
